Solid State LiDAR Sensor and its Market Introduction

Solid State LiDAR Sensor is a type of LiDAR technology that uses solid-state components such as light-emitting diodes (LEDs) and photodetectors to emit and detect laser pulses for 3D mapping and object detection. The purpose of Solid State LiDAR Sensor is to provide accurate and reliable distance measurements in various applications including autonomous vehicles, drones, robotics, and industrial automation.

The advantages of Solid State LiDAR Sensor include smaller size, lower cost, improved durability, and faster response time compared to traditional mechanical LiDAR systems. These benefits make Solid State LiDAR Sensor an attractive choice for companies looking to integrate LiDAR technology into their products.

Solid State LiDAR Sensor Market Segmentation

The Solid State LiDAR Sensor Market Analysis by Types is Segmented into:

  • MEMS Based Scanning

  • Phase Array

  • Non-Scanning Flash

Solid State LiDAR Sensors are available in three main types: MEMS based scanning, Phase Array, and Non-Scanning Flash. MEMS based scanning uses tiny mirrors to redirect laser beams, providing high resolution scanning. Phase Array uses electronic steering to adjust the direction of laser beams without moving parts. Non-Scanning Flash emits multiple laser beams simultaneously for an instant 3D image. These types offer compact designs, lower cost, and improved reliability, boosting the demand for Solid State LiDAR Sensors in various industries like automotive, robotics, and security.

The Solid State LiDAR Sensor Market Industry Research by Application is Segmented into:

  • Automotive

  • Industrial

  • Security

Solid State LiDAR sensors are used in automotive, industrial, and security applications due to their compact size, high resolution, and durability. In automotive, they enable autonomous driving and advanced driver-assistance systems. In industrial settings, they enhance automated manufacturing processes. In security, they provide accurate surveillance and monitoring capabilities.
